no. 1 example

[0020] figure 1 A first embodiment of a combined GPS / DAB receiver according to the invention is shown, comprising: a Global Positioning System (GPS) receiver 1-6, 8 for receiving and processing GPS signals; for receiving and processing digital audio Apparatus for broadcasting (DAB) signals 1-7 comprising a common receiver front end with a low noise amplifier (LNA) 1 which receives the RF GPS and DAB signals from the antenna ANT and subsequently couples these signals to a mixing stage 2; IF filtering means 4 and analog-to-digital (AD) conversion means 5 . A local oscillator signal is supplied to the mixing stage 2 by a tunable oscillator 3 . The AD conversion device 5 can be coupled to either a digital DAB signal path or a GPS signal path through the controllable switching element 6 . Abstract

Global Position System (GPS) receiver for receiving and processing GPS signals comprising means for receiving and processing Digital Audio Broadcast (DAB) signals. To realize simultaneous processing of both DAB and GPS signals the receiver is provided with a receiver front end, a mixer stage, filtering means and analog to digital converter means being coupled to digital DAB and GPS signal paths, including DAB signal eliminating means for selectively eliminating DAB signals from said digital GPS signal path.

Description

Background of the invention [0001] The invention relates to a Global Positioning System (GPS) receiver for receiving and processing GPS signals, the apparatus comprising means for receiving and processing Digital Audio Broadcasting (DAB) signals. Such a receiver is known, for example, from the article "Mobile Satellite Communications for Consumers" by Mr. G.K. Noreen, Microwave Journal, November 1991, pp. 24-34. Known receivers disclose the use of a DAB receiver and a GPS receiver in one receiver housing. In this paper, the upcoming advantages of having point-to-multipoint transmission capability and location information are explained. [0002] However, using a complete receiver for DAB and GPS signals in one housing is not only costly, but also creates mutual interference in processing the received DAB and GPS signals.
